Bio / Background
Textual began in 2000 when Dave Lebleu (Mercury Program) moved to Gainesville, FL and attempted to turn his desktop into a glorified 4-track. Those experiments quickly lead to using the computer to create music...and later turned into collaborations with Terry Adams and Rocky Bazemore (Hydra the Sea Serpent).
As a collective the group performed a handful of shows, but never recorded or released any material. The performances were largely improvisation accompanied by live video or live instruments such as cello or vibraphone.
After a few months of performing, and struggling to mesh two very different styles...the members agreed to split into Textual-now Dave's solo project, and Hydra the Sea Serpent -Terry and Rocky's collaboration with Mike Cinelli (live video editing).
in 2001 + 2002 Dave began working on material for a Textual full length. He also played sporadic shows whenever he wasn't on tour with the Mercury Program.

While working on material for the Textual full length Dave continued to develop his style and technique, as a result, very little of the original Textual material made it's way onto "Hindsight Sunglasses". Over the next year Dave continued to refine the Textual sound until the 17 tracks that make up the record were complete.
In 2003, while planning a Japan tour for the Mercury Program, Stiff Slack Records heard and agreed to release the Textual material in Japan. "Hindsight Sunglasses" was released in March of 2004. The record was not released in the US.
After much evolution A vinyl only LP "Dirty South Still LIfe" was released in July of 2005 by Organik Recordings, and a CD followed in July 2006. From May 05' till the present Textual has been evolving as a colaborative effort between Dave and Rain Phoenix. Playing many live shows as a full live band including live percussion, bass, vibes, electric piano, moog, and vocals. The future is whatever comes next.
